I just recently purchased a used Delta Rockwell Uni-Saw and was wondering if any could help me out and tell me what the age of the machine would be?

On the id plate it states: Series #34-450 and the Serial # is ES 6944…Anyone?

Hey Richard,
According to the magic decoder ring over at VintageMachinery.org, your Unisaw was made in Tupelo, Miss in 1971. Here's a link - http://wiki.vintagemachinery.org/DeltaSerialNumbers.ashx?HL=serial
